About Us:

OPAL (Older Peoples Action in the Locality) is a charity committed to enhancing the quality of life for older people in NW Leeds (LS16 postcode area). We offer a range of services to promote independence, social engagement, and wellbeing. Our Community Transport service is a vital part of this, providing affordable, accessible transport to help older adults access essential services, social activities, and medical appointments, thereby reducing isolation and fostering community connections. This post is grant funded until December 2026.

Job Overview:

Please note: This is a job share role, requiring flexibility and coordination between two team members to share the responsibilities.

We are seeking a compassionate and reliable Transport Coordinator to join our team. In this role, you will use your excellent organisational skills to manage and operate our Community Transport service, ensuring it runs smoothly, safely, and efficiently. Your efforts will directly help reduce social isolation and promote independence among older people in our community.

Key Responsibilities:

Project Management: Lead the management of the Community Transport partnership between OPAL and AVSED, ensuring it is safe, efficient, and responsive to the needs of older people.

Vehicle Management: Drive and coordinate the use of OPALs minibus and Wheelchair Accessible Vehicle (WAV), including route planning, maintenance, and safety checks.

Volunteer Coordination: Recruit, train, and support transport volunteers, ensuring a positive experience for all involved.

Health & Safety: Serve as the Health and Safety Officer for the transport service, conducting risk assessments and ensuring compliance with legal requirements.

General Duties: Work collaboratively with OPAL staff and volunteers, maintain accurate records, and assist with general administrative duties.

Essential Requirements:

  • Valid UK driving license with D1 category.
  • Strong communication skills and a caring, patient approach when working with older adults and those with disabilities.
  • A flexible attitude to working hours and changing schedules.

Desirable Qualifications (Training can be provided):

  • First Aid Certification
  • MIDAS Certification (Minibus Driver Awareness Scheme)
